Statute of limitations
Mesothelioma is a cancer that affects the mesothelium, which is a tissue layer that surrounds most major internal organs. It can occur in the testicles, lungs or abdomen. The cause is asbestos exposure, which is a dangerous substance that was used in a variety of industries until the late 1970s. It is a fatal disease with a long latent period that makes it difficult to detect. Mesothelioma patients may seek compensation from the person responsible for their exposure. However, they must bring a lawsuit within the timeframe of the statute of limitation, which can vary by the state and the kind of claim.
The statute of limitations is the maximum amount of time a victim must file a lawsuit against the company which exposed them to asbestos. The statute of limitations for personal injury lawsuits is usually three years. The statute of limitations for claims involving wrongful death is one year. The fact that asbestos can cause mesothelioma which has a lengthy latency time is a challenge to determine if a person was injured.
Another factor that impacts the statute of limitations is the place of exposure to asbestos. Mesothelioma patients usually file claims across different states based on where they resided or worked at the time. The lawyer you select for mesothelioma will help you determine the proper time limit for your case.
Other variables that can impact the statute of limitations include the date of diagnosis and the number of potentially liable parties. A construction worker who has a long history of asbestos exposure on different sites may have more potential at-fault defendants than a healthcare professional working in a single location.

Settlements
The majority of mesothelioma cases settle out of court, before they even reach the trial stage. In fact settlements could be offered at any point in the process. A substantial mesothelioma settlement can help families and patients pay for medical treatment and other expenses. Compensation can help patients and their families concentrate on fighting the disease, rather than worrying about financial issues.
Lawyers with experience in mesothelioma negotiate settlements. These lawyers can offer legal advice throughout the entire process of litigation. They will work with the defendants to ensure that the victims receive a fair amount of compensation. They will also assist victims with finding an experienced medical team to treat their ailments.
The average payout for mesothelioma is between 1 to 1.4 million dollars. This can help victims to pay for their treatment. They can also provide a sense security for patients and families. Settlements can assist victims avoid a long trial which can be difficult for those already suffering from mesothelioma.
A mesothelioma lawsuit can take a long time to go to trial. A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can reduce this timeframe by filing a lawsuit quickly and completing discovery as swiftly as possible.
The family member or the victim receives a lump-sum payment when mesothelioma cases are resolved. This money can be used to cover funeral expenses, medical expenses, lost wages and other expenses. Victims can also be awarded some of the punitive damages the jury awarded them.

Mesothelioma suits are usually filed on the circumstances of personal injury or wrongful deaths. The victims seek damages for physical and emotional losses due to m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related diseases. The trials in mesothelioma cases could take a long time. The process begins with the filing of the lawsuit, and is followed by an extensive discovery period. During this period, both parties exchange information and witness statements.
Lawyers attempt to avoid trial by negotiating a mesothelioma settlement with the defendants. The amount of money awarded will be determined by a variety of factors that include the severity and stage of the disease, the severity of their losses, and the defendants financial resources or insurance coverage.
